The average is 2-3 days (occasionally sooner), but don't forget to take the whole course prescribed (otherwise, even though you'll be feelling better temporarily, the bacteria counts get knocked down only partially - instead of completely - and tend to grow back again).

What are the most effective treatment options for urinary tract issues in cats, specifically focusing on urinary tract medicine for cats?

The most effective treatment options for urinary tract issues in cats include prescription medications, dietary changes, and increased water intake. Urinary tract medicine for cats may include antibiotics, anti-inflammatory drugs, and medications to help dissolve crystals or stones in the urinary tract. It is important to consult with a veterinarian for a proper diagnosis and treatment plan tailored to your cat's specific needs.

What antibiotics are recommended for treating a cat with a urinary tract infection (UTI)?

The antibiotics commonly recommended for treating a cat with a urinary tract infection (UTI) include amoxicillin, cephalexin, and clavamox. It is important to consult a veterinarian for proper diagnosis and prescription of antibiotics for your cat's UTI.
